1. A processing system for a capacitive sensing input device, said processing system comprising:

  • a sensor module configured to acquire a plurality of capacitive resulting signals by operating a plurality of sensor electrodes for capacitive sensing; and

    a determination module configured to;

    weight values of said plurality of capacitive resulting signals to achieve a plurality of weighted capacitive resulting signals, wherein a first capacitive resulting signal of said plurality of capacitive resulting signals is weighted according to a weighted noise parameter derived from a component of a variable noise associated with a respective sensor electrode used for acquisition of said first capacitive resulting signal, wherein said variable noise varies across said plurality of sensor electrodes; and

    determine positional information for an least input object in a sensing region of the capacitive sensing input device based on resulting signals processed from said weighted capacitive resulting signals,wherein said determination module is further configured to;

    filter said weighted capacitive resulting signals to remove common noise and to achieve a plurality of filtered capacitive resulting signals; and

    de-weight said filtered capacitive resulting signals according to said weighted noise parameters to achieve a plurality of processed capacitive resulting signals.
